Grade FR4 Glass Cloth Epoxy

Meets MIL-I-24768/27 Type GEE-F & ASTM D 709 01 TY IV Grade FR4

FR4 is a flame retardant grade designation assigned to glass-reinforced epoxy laminate sheets, tubes, and rods. Being a composite material composed of woven fiberglass cloth, and an epoxy resin binder, is what makes it self-extinguishing.

NEMA grade FR4 glass epoxy is a popular and versatile high-pressure thermoset plastic laminate grade with good strength to weight ratios. With low moisture absorption, FR4 is most commonly used as an electrical insulator as it possesses considerable mechanical strength. The material is known to retain its high mechanical values and electrical insulating qualities in both dry and humid conditions.

Key Properties:

  • Extremely high mechanical strength
  • Good dielectic loss properties
  • Good electrical strength properties
  • Machinability

Proven Applications:

  • Electrical insulation applications
  • Terminal boards
